      "text": "1. FDIC 2019 Summary of Deposits survey per S&P Global Market Intelligence. Includes a $500 million deposit cap for market share and a $500 million 10-year exclusion for growth (excluded branches are assumed to include a significant level of commercial deposits or are headquarter branches for direct banks). Includes all commercial banks, savings banks, and savings institutions as defined by the FDIC\n2. Represents general purpose credit card (“GPCC”) spend, which excludes private label and Commercial Card; based on company filings and JPMorgan Chase estimates\n3. Coalition, preliminary 2019 market share analysis reflects JPMorgan Chase's share of the global industry revenue pool and is based on JPMorgan Chase's business structure\n4. Dealogic as of January 2, 2020\n5. Markets Revenue growth per Coalition Competitor preliminary 2019 analysis, and Global IB fees growth per Dealogic as of January 2, 2020. Growth per JPMorgan Chase's managed results were 9% and 13% for Markets revenue and IB fees, respectively\n6. Commercial Banking's market share and relative growth are compared to the respective C&I and CRE portfolios of all U.S. banks. Source: S&P Global Market Intelligence as of December 31, 2019. The C&I and CRE groupings used herein align with regulatory definitions\n7. Strategic Insight as of January 2020. Reflects active long-term mutual funds and exchange-traded funds (“ETFs”) only. Excludes fund of funds and money market funds\n8. Capgemini World Wealth Report 2019. Market share estimated based on 2018 data (latest available)",
